We recently had some issues using a University provided authentication
module for Nagios...some changes in mm and how are setup was configured.
Regardless of that, Nagios' web interface is once again working but now I
am seeing a strange problem.

Nagios web constantly shows that the process is not running...we had all
of the CGI's working in the past and `ps-aux|grep nagios' yields:

[09:02:36][root@monolith:/nagios] ps -aux |grep nagios
nagios    8622  0.0  0.8  2128 1136 ?        S    09:00   0:00 [nagios]

Watching 'Service Detail' i see services' 'Last Check' column updating as
expected.

I have checked cgi.conf and here is my active nagios_check_command:
nagios_check_command=/nagios/libexec/check_nagios /nagios/var/status.log \
5 '/nagios/bin/nagios'

In running this from the command line, i get:
Could not locate a running Nagios process!

Grep'ing status.log I find no hits on bin/nagios

Here is the restart output:
[09:32:36][root@monolith:/nagios/var] /etc/rc.d/init.d/nagios restart
Running configuration check...done
Stopping network monitor: nagios
Starting network monitor: nagios                           [  OK  ]
nagios (pid 12395) is running...

Anyone have any ideas on why the status isn't getting written to the log
or how I might determine why?

Also: is there any way to change notifications for a host/service if the
web interface is not working?
